I don't think QEMU forbids multiple clients to the single server, and guarantees consistency as long as there is no overlap between writes and reads. These are the same guarantees you have for multiple commands on a single connection. In other words, from the POV of QEMU there's no difference whether multiple commands come from one or more connections.
